Nine people died and several more were injured Wednesday after a bus plunged into a ravine in the Andes Mountains region of southern Ecuador, according to the country's emergency service.
"The death of nine people has been confirmed. The Ministry of Public Health is consolidating the official number of injured people," the service said in a statement, without specifying the number of passengers.

The injured victims were transported to health centers in Riobamba and Colta.
Traffic accidents are a leading cause of death in Ecuador, where more than 565 deaths were caused by road accidents between January and May 2025.
About 2,300 people were killed in road accidents in 2024, according to official data.
